When I was a child I always used to purchase the Now albums as they collect the most popular songs from a few months between each release putting them all on two discs for us to listen too. I really cannot believe we are at now 82 but when I saw this in Asda I decided to pick it up as we had needed a new CD for the car. What I like about this CD is it really is a mix of different types of music. This means I can enjoy the CD, my children have favourite songs on this CD and even when my niece comes to stay this is the first CD that she reaches for to listen to in the car. It really does cover all tastes and age ranges meaning it is great for anyone to listen to.

All though a lot of the songs are very upbeat there are different genres of music thrown in there. You have anything from a love ballad to full on rap music so it gives you a chance to listen to something new that you may not have heard before. Usually I find that disc one is always better than disc two however on this CD I actually find it is more balanced. There seems to be a lot more songs I listen to on disc two of this newest release from now than any of the other discs I have owned.There are 44 tracks in total so of course I do not listen to every single song but there are a lot more that I listen to rather than skip. The songs cover the chart well for the time it was released and has around 11 to 12 number one hits all on one compilation. Along with all these hits are a number of songs that came high in the charts so are still very popular.

I find most of these songs you will have heard before somewhere as they are played over and over on the radio. Some of them I am sick of as they have been overplayed like 'call me maybe' by Carly Rae Jepson however my children love this song so unfortunately it still gets a lot of play in our house. Other songs like Ed Sheeran with 'small bump' I cannot get enough of and I often skip through to reach this first.

There is a lot of dance tunes and r &b on this CD more so than any other of the now CD's I own but I think this is mainly because it is becoming more main stream and therefore moving higher up the charts. R&b does seem to dominate this album so if you do not like this genre of music it may not be worth purchasing it for the few songs dotted in between. I also find there is a great mix or artists we have singers who have released their first big hit like Carly Rae, Rita Ora and Conor Maynard to long standing contributors such as Coldplay and Rhianna. As I look down the list of tracks I can find myself singing each and every one of them. This is because 99% of the songs on this album are really catchy, the type of song that stays in your head for the whole day.

Gary Barlow & The Commonwealth Band - Sing will of course continue to remind me of the queens jubilee celebrations for years to come which I think was a great addition to the album to reflect on the time this album was released. There is also Plan B with his Ill mannors title track that is a sad reminder of the London riots that recently happened. There are really only a handful of songs that I do not really listen to or actually skip when they begin to play. The rest of the songs I either love or sit singing along in the car or ones that I can stand but just feel they have all ready been overplayed on the radio and music channels. I like that a lot of the songs are upbeat making you want to tap your foot or get up and dance. There are a lot more upbeat songs than slow love ballads which I find refreshing compared to the other now albums.

Over all I think this is a great album and although the 'pop' songs seem to becoming fewer on each new release traded for more R & B and dance songs this is mainly due to the fact that this type of music is doing a lot better in the charts. This CD does not fail to impress they have managed to pick the perfect songs to reflect the charts from the last few months. It is more mainstream music so if you like something a little different then this is not the CD for you however if you enjoy the songs played by radios such as capital and radio one you will enjoy this CD.

The disc retails at around £11 which I think is great considering there are 44 different songs on there. It is available from music stores, supermarkets or just put it in to Google and a number of online stores will show up. I would highly recommend this album to anyone it has a collection of the best loved songs from the time between the relase of now 81 and now 82.
CD1:
01. Fun feat. Janelle Monáe - We Are Young
02. Carly Rae Jepsen - Call Me Maybe
03. Maroon 5 feat. Wiz Khalifa - Payphone
04. Flo Rida - Whistle
05. Coldplay & Rihanna - Princess Of China
06. Rudimental feat. John Newman - Feel The Love
07. Nicki Minaj - Starships
08. Rihanna - Where Have You Been
09. Rita Ora feat. Tinie Tempah - R.I.P.
10. Conor Maynard - Can't Say No
11. Justin Bieber - Boyfriend
12. Ed Sheeran - Small Bump
13. D'Banj - Oliver Twist
14. Stooshe - Black Heart
15. Katy Perry - Part Of Me
16. Marina & The Diamonds - Primadonna
17. Paloma Faith - Picking Up The Pieces
18. Train - Drive By
19. Cover Drive - Sparks
20. Jason Mraz - I Won't Give Up
21. Alex Clare - Too Close
22. Emeli Sandé - My Kind Of Love


CD2:
01. will.i.am feat. Eva Simons - This Is Love
02. Cheryl - Call My Name
03. DJ Fresh Feat. Rita Ora - Hot Right Now
04. Tulisa - Young
05. David Guetta feat. Nicki Minaj - Turn Me On
06. Calvin Harris feat. Ne-Yo - Let's Go
07. Usher - Scream
08. Jessie J feat. David Guetta - LaserLight
09. Chris Brown - Turn Up The Music
10. The Wanted - Chasing The Sun
11. The Saturdays - 30 Days
12. Loreen - Euphoria
13. Swedish House Mafia - Greyhound
14. Azealia Banks feat. Lazy Jay - 212
15. Plan B - iLL Manors
16. B.o.B - So Good
17. Sway - Level Up
18. Taio Cruz - There She Goes
19. Labrinth - Express Yourself
20. Scissor Sisters - Only The Horses
21. Lawson - When She Was Mine
22. Gary Barlow & The Commonwealth Band - Sing
